jav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XUserID

Spring JIRA | SrikanthReddy Vuppula | 7 years ago
  1. 0

    We are getting a lot of these warnings even though we are not setting any JMSX properties. Please suggest on how to avoid these warnings. We are seeing this error consistently for every message. The WARN Message is: 2010-05-05 07:49:42,153 WARN [pool-1-thread-1] jms.DefaultJmsHeaderMapper - failed to map Message header 'JMSXUserID' to JMS property jav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XUserID at com.ibm.jms.JMSMessage.newMessageFormatException(JMSMessage.java:4751) at com.ibm.jms.JMSMessage.setObjectProperty(JMSMessage.java:5655) at org.springframework.integration.jms.DefaultJmsHeaderMapper.fromHeaders(DefaultJmsHeaderMapper.java:84) at org.springframework.integration.jms.HeaderMappingMessageConverter.toMessage(HeaderMappingMessageConverter.java:177) at org.springframework.jms.core.JmsTemplate$5.createMessage(JmsTemplate.java:619) at org.springframework.jms.core.JmsTemplate.doSend(JmsTemplate.java:570) at org.springframework.jms.core.JmsTemplate$3.doInJms(JmsTemplate.java:541) at org.springframework.jms.core.JmsTemplate.execute(JmsTemplate.java:471) at org.springframework.jms.core.JmsTemplate.send(JmsTemplate.java:539) at org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:617) at org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:609) at org.springframework.integration.jms.JmsSendingMessageHandler.handleMessage(JmsSendingMessageHandler.java:62) at org.springframework.integration.dispatcher.UnicastingDispatcher.doDispatch(UnicastingDispatcher.java:103) at org.springframework.integration.dispatcher.UnicastingDispatcher.dispatch(UnicastingDispatcher.java:90) at org.springframework.integration.channel.AbstractSubscribableChannel.doSend(AbstractSubscribableChannel.java:43)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:116)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:94) at org.springframework.integration.channel.MessageChannelTemplate.doSend(MessageChannelTemplate.java:223) at org.springframework.integration.channel.MessageChannelTemplate.send(MessageChannelTemplate.java:180) at org.springframework.integration.handler.DelayHandler.releaseMessage(DelayHandler.java:229) at org.springframework.integration.handler.DelayHandler.access$0(DelayHandler.java:227) at org.springframework.integration.handler.DelayHandler$1.run(DelayHandler.java:207) at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source) at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source) at java.util.concurrent.FutureTask.run(Unknown Source) at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(Unknown Source) at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source)

    Spring JIRA | 7 years ago | SrikanthReddy Vuppula
    jav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XUserID
  2. 0

    We are getting a lot of these warnings even though we are not setting any JMSX properties. Please suggest on how to avoid these warnings. We are seeing this error consistently for every message. The WARN Message is: 2010-05-05 07:49:42,153 WARN [pool-1-thread-1] jms.DefaultJmsHeaderMapper - failed to map Message header 'JMSXUserID' to JMS property jav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XUserID at com.ibm.jms.JMSMessage.newMessageFormatException(JMSMessage.java:4751) at com.ibm.jms.JMSMessage.setObjectProperty(JMSMessage.java:5655) at org.springframework.integration.jms.DefaultJmsHeaderMapper.fromHeaders(DefaultJmsHeaderMapper.java:84) at org.springframework.integration.jms.HeaderMappingMessageConverter.toMessage(HeaderMappingMessageConverter.java:177) at org.springframework.jms.core.JmsTemplate$5.createMessage(JmsTemplate.java:619) at org.springframework.jms.core.JmsTemplate.doSend(JmsTemplate.java:570) at org.springframework.jms.core.JmsTemplate$3.doInJms(JmsTemplate.java:541) at org.springframework.jms.core.JmsTemplate.execute(JmsTemplate.java:471) at org.springframework.jms.core.JmsTemplate.send(JmsTemplate.java:539) at org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:617) at org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:609) at org.springframework.integration.jms.JmsSendingMessageHandler.handleMessage(JmsSendingMessageHandler.java:62) at org.springframework.integration.dispatcher.UnicastingDispatcher.doDispatch(UnicastingDispatcher.java:103) at org.springframework.integration.dispatcher.UnicastingDispatcher.dispatch(UnicastingDispatcher.java:90) at org.springframework.integration.channel.AbstractSubscribableChannel.doSend(AbstractSubscribableChannel.java:43)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:116) at org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:94) at org.springframework.integration.channel.MessageChannelTemplate.doSend(MessageChannelTemplate.java:223) at org.springframework.integration.channel.MessageChannelTemplate.send(MessageChannelTemplate.java:180) at org.springframework.integration.handler.DelayHandler.releaseMessage(DelayHandler.java:229) at org.springframework.integration.handler.DelayHandler.access$0(DelayHandler.java:227) at org.springframework.integration.handler.DelayHandler$1.run(DelayHandler.java:207) at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source) at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source) at java.util.concurrent.FutureTask.run(Unknown Source) at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(Unknown Source) at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source)

    Spring JIRA | 7 years ago | SrikanthReddy Vuppula
    jav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XUserID
  3. 0

    setting the JMSReplyTo

    Oracle Community | 7 years ago | 721783
    jav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: jms:JMSReplyTo
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    How to set JMSXAppId property?

    Oracle Community | 1 decade ago | 843830
    javax.jms.MessageFormatException: MQJMS1058: Invalid message property name: JMSXAppID
  6. 0

    Tridion DXA JMS MessageFormatException

    Tridion | 6 months ago | Nipun
    javax.jms.MessageFormatException: CWSIA0122E: An exception occurred deserializing a message, exception: java.io.InvalidClassException: com.tridion.cache.CacheEvent; local class incompatible: stream classdesc serialVersionUID = -8109545960597551825, local class serialVersionUID = 6258467045975549583.

    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. javax.jms.MessageFormatException

      MQJMS1058: Invalid message property name: JMSXUserID

      at com.ibm.jms.JMSMessage.newMessageFormatException()
    2. com.ibm.jms
      JMSMessage.setObjectProperty
      1. com.ibm.jms.JMSMessage.newMessageFormatException(JMSMessage.java:4751)
      2. com.ibm.jms.JMSMessage.setObjectProperty(JMSMessage.java:5655)
      2 frames
    3. org.springframework.integration
      HeaderMappingMessageConverter.toMessage
      1. org.springframework.integration.jms.DefaultJmsHeaderMapper.fromHeaders(DefaultJmsHeaderMapper.java:84)
      2. org.springframework.integration.jms.HeaderMappingMessageConverter.toMessage(HeaderMappingMessageConverter.java:177)
      2 frames
    4. Spring Framework
      JmsTemplate.convertAndSend
      1. org.springframework.jms.core.JmsTemplate$5.createMessage(JmsTemplate.java:619)
      2. org.springframework.jms.core.JmsTemplate.doSend(JmsTemplate.java:570)
      3. org.springframework.jms.core.JmsTemplate$3.doInJms(JmsTemplate.java:541)
      4. org.springframework.jms.core.JmsTemplate.execute(JmsTemplate.java:471)
      5. org.springframework.jms.core.JmsTemplate.send(JmsTemplate.java:539)
      6. org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:617)
      7. org.springframework.jms.core.JmsTemplate.convertAndSend(JmsTemplate.java:609)
      7 frames
    5. org.springframework.integration
      JmsSendingMessageHandler.handleMessage
      1. org.springframework.integration.jms.JmsSendingMessageHandler.handleMessage(JmsSendingMessageHandler.java:62)
      1 frame
    6. Spring Integration Core
      DelayHandler$1.run
      1. org.springframework.integration.dispatcher.UnicastingDispatcher.doDispatch(UnicastingDispatcher.java:103)
      2. org.springframework.integration.dispatcher.UnicastingDispatcher.dispatch(UnicastingDispatcher.java:90)
      3. org.springframework.integration.channel.AbstractSubscribableChannel.doSend(AbstractSubscribableChannel.java:43)
      4. org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:116)
      5. org.springframework.integration.channel.AbstractMessageChannel.send(AbstractMessageChannel.java:94)
      6. org.springframework.integration.channel.MessageChannelTemplate.doSend(MessageChannelTemplate.java:223)
      7. org.springframework.integration.channel.MessageChannelTemplate.send(MessageChannelTemplate.java:180)
      8. org.springframework.integration.handler.DelayHandler.releaseMessage(DelayHandler.java:229)
      9. org.springframework.integration.handler.DelayHandler.access$0(DelayHandler.java:227)
      10. org.springframework.integration.handler.DelayHandler$1.run(DelayHandler.java:207)
      10 frames
    7. Java RT
      Thread.run
      1. java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
      2. java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
      3. java.util.concurrent.FutureTask.run(Unknown Source)
      4. java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(Unknown Source)
      5. java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(Unknown Source)
      6. java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
      7. java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
      8. java.lang.Thread.run(Unknown Source)
      8 frames